Owner's Policy vs Lender's Policy
Understanding the Differences
There are two main types of title insurance policies: the owner's policy and the lender's policy. The owner's policy protects the homeowner from any title defects, while the lender's policy safeguards the mortgage lender's interest in the property. According to Sonic Title, it's crucial to have both, but the owner's policy is particularly essential for homeowners as it ensures their rights to the property. Without it, any claims or liens discovered post-purchase would be the homeowner's responsibility.

What Title Insurance Actually Covers
Comprehensive Coverage Details
Title insurance covers a range of potential issues, offering protection against claims of ownership by others, errors in public records, unknown liens, and even fraud or forgery. What Title Insurance Does NOT Cover
Limitations of Title Insurance
While comprehensive, title insurance does have its limits. It does not cover issues that arise after the purchase, such as new liens or zoning violations. It also doesn't cover environmental hazards or structural problems. How Much Does Title Insurance Cost in Durand?
General Cost Expectations
The cost of title insurance in Durand typically varies by neighborhood and the property's value. On average, it ranges from 0.5% to 1% of the purchase price. While this might seem like an added expense, Sonic Title emphasizes that the protection and peace of mind it provides are invaluable.
